I'm fine so far with their escapes. There's 2+2 feeding stations for 5 of them, a big area with ~60% forest, a storm tower, one ACU directly beneath them and they never attacked a fence as long as there is no storm. Just watch their stats carefully.

When a storm comes open bunkers and fly one ACU. start shooting them when they attack the fence and if they break through send ranger to repair and 2nd ACU to assist in shooting. Don't close bunkers until they are happy inside their fence again.
